I want to run a W3540, however there seems to be an issue with this and the R2E.
From the Asus website, for some strange reason it seems Xeons are not supported by the R2E. According to their site, the only boards that support the W3540 are the P6T WS Professional, P6T6 WS Revolution and P6T7 WS SuperComputer.
Anyone running a Xeon have any input?
So can you control uclk and mem multipliers? People were expressing problems earlier in the thread, and were very happy when 1403 beta was released which allowed full control over Xeons.
I was hoping Asus would by now have non beta BIOSes giving full support for Xeons, but their website seems to indicate that they do not.

Rampage II Extreme 1504 BIOS
1. Updated configuration table of OC Station.
2. Fixed Target DRAM Frequency incorrect for DDR3-1333 with non-extreme CPU when set
DRAM Frequency to auto in BIOS setup.
3. Supported display warning message when set CPU Voltage or QPI/DRAM Core Voltage
over 1.8V in TurboV.

My DVD burner (Samsung SH-S203D) is connected to the last port on ICH10R controller (SATA6), now it all works OK, but will only burn in PIO mode under Windows 7 RTM??
Controller is set to RAID mode as I have my non-member disk SSD on SATA1, and a RAID0 of 3 Seagate disks on SATA/2/3/4 and a caddy disk on SATA5.
I tried the burner on the JMicron port and it seems to work fine in DMA mode, but I don't want to use the JMicron controller whatsoever, one of the reasons being that it irritates me at boot up with that annoying message, but mostly because I'd just love it to work properly on the Intel controller.
Are we talking of maybe an incompatibilty between this burner and the Intel RAID controller for this drive, or is it so that on the RAII, one cant have any SATA optical device running in DMA mode when the controller is set to RAID in BIOS??
